Roles and Responsibilities:
As part of the R&D team, the employee should be able to perform following duties to support the team's goals but not limited to the following:
- Ensure all mechanical engineering activities are planned & executed as per the development procedure.
- Responsible for leading / participating / supporting following product development activities Concept, planning, design development & execution stages of new products.
- Work closely with Industrial design, Electrical, Marketing and cross functional teams in designing & developing medical products from system level perspective.
- Research design options and perform experiments to determine potential design feasibility.
- Evaluate researched options from various aspects (manufacturability, usability, ID, DFMEA, cost) & enable cross- functional teams to take decisions on concept directions.
- Conduct & actively participate in Design reviews.
- Prototyping and Testing
- Design Verification- Part & mechanical system level verification.
- Production documentation support.
- Pre-production, Pilot and Production support.
- Assist in project planning and provide technical inputs to leadership in project execution.
- As a member of multiple cross-functional teams, be able to work on product requirements, design specifications and design descriptions for assigned projects, as required by applicable medical device standards and internal procedures.
- Interact with global and internal design and manufacturing teams to design for manufacturability, reliability and cost-effectiveness.
Essential QUALIFICATION AND EXPERIENCE
QUALIFICATION:
- Bachelor's degree or Masters in Mechanical Engineering or Product design (Mechanical) with 6-10 years and worked in complete cycle of Product Design and Development.
TECHNICAL COMPETENCY:
- Experience in design of Electro-Mechanical products (Ex: Medical devices, Consumer appliances)
- Able to work independently & experience with working in cross functional teams.
- Experience in working in designs for various manufacturing technologies including plastic injection molding, silicones, precision machining & sheet metal.
- Experience in selection of materials & various finishing processes.
- Design calculation and optimization for component & system level, strong foundation and working knowledge in GD & T & stack up analysis.
- Exposure to solving thermal management within the device and successfully handled thermal problems in the projects.
- Experience with rapid prototype and different prototyping techniques for building proof of concept and Functional prototype for testing.
- Good analytical skills in problem solving, identify the technical risk and mitigating them systematically.
- Able to work in new areas and propose solutions to the problems related to system level that not confined to only mechanical stream.
- Hands on Experience with CAD software's like Solid works with exposure to surface modelling, skeleton model/Master model concept.
